Critically evaluate methods of integrating remote sensing and GIS.Access to ‘green’ open space is an important issue in urban design. Studies have shown that a 5% increase in tree cover reduces run­off by 2%, that a treeless street is 5.5 oC warmer than a tree­lined one in hot summers and that asthma rates in children fall 25% for every extra 350 trees per sq. km. Research from The Netherlands found that the annual rates of 15 out of 24 major physical diseases were significantly lower among those living within 1 km of a green space. And for three illnesses ­ anxiety disorders, infectious diseases of the digestive system and medically unexplained physical symptoms ­ the benefit of living near green spaces was evident even if it was within three kilometres of the home. For example, the annual prevalence of depression for those living in a residential area containing 10% of green space within a one kilometre radius of their home was 32 per 1000 whereas for those living in an area containing 90% of green space it was 24 per 1000. The researchers found the strongest relation was for under­12s, who were 21% less likely to suffer from depression in the greener areas. On a more general note there is a desire to provide open spaces in our urban areas as they give opportunities for children to play outside that will benefit their physical health and social well­being. Before drawing up a policy on the provision of open space in Coventry it is important that policy­makers have knowledge of the current location of green space. Is it evenly spread across the city?
